Transaction 770494073acfb02e607c7f90a299495aceb19cf9f71abb8229f23bdbd94f6910
1 Input
2 Outputs
- 770494073acfb02e607c7f90a299495aceb19cf9f71abb8229f23bdbd94f6910:0
- 770494073acfb02e607c7f90a299495aceb19cf9f71abb8229f23bdbd94f6910:1
value 573215739
address 1B64DZkHhAsGUGxnLayC5Uhx4xrKyFuED7
value 686785721
address 1JyLAM21AjTYJNLXEMPvxSQXuhZNPdThkK